cXML POコラボレーションエラーと解決策
CXML発注書( PO )コラボレーションで受信する可能性のあるエラーメッセージを理解する
このトピックは、cXML POコラボレーションで受信する可能性のある送信障害メッセージを理解するのに役立ちます。
| エラー | 根本原因と修正 | 要対応 |
|---|---|---|
<Status text="Expectation Failed" code="417"> 注文確認は適用されません </Status> | 発注書に必要な日付が 欠落しています PO確認は必要ありません。 | 日付までに必要な情報が 不足していることを含めます。 |
<Status text="Expectation Failed" code="417"> ライン1の変更を提案できません。 約束された日付を将来の日付に設定する必要があります。Reason insightイベントは無効です。Reason insightイベントコメントファイルに「Reason Comment」の値がありません。 理由コードとして[その他]が選択されている場合、コメントが必要です。 </Status> | PO need - by - date is before order - creation. cXMLは動作しません。 |
|
<Status text="Expectation Failed" code="417"> ライン1を受け入れることができません。 約束日を将来の日付 </Status>に設定する必要があります | PO need - by - date is before order - creation cXMLは動作しません。 |
|
<Status text="Expectation Failed" code="417"> 確認ステータス数量は、PO 2197行1 </Status>の合計確認アイテム数量に合計する必要があります | サプライヤーはPOライン数量(数量)を確認中です。 サプライヤーは分割出荷を行うことができますが、 ConfirmationStatus 数量は POライン数量に等しくなければなりません。 | POライン数量に等しい <ConfirmationStatus quantity> でcXMLを再度送信します。 |
<Status text="Expectation Failed" code="417"> ライン1の変更を提案できません。 理由インサイトイベントが無効です。理由インサイトイベントコメント「理由コメント」の値がファイルにありません。 理由コードとして[その他]が選択されている場合、コメントが必要です。 </Status> | サプライヤーは、 POライン数量を確認しました。 | POライン数量に等しい <ConfirmationStatus quantity> でcXMLを再度送信します。 |
<Response> <Status text="Expectation Failed" code="417"> ドキュメントの属性が無効です。 </Status> </Response> | と deliveryDate は遡ることができません | の出荷日 と の出荷日 を現在の日付または将来に更新します。 |
<Status text="Expectation Failed" code="417"> ライン1を受け入れることができません。 アクションサプライヤーは、PO 2230ライン1 </Status>で承認を実行することが制限されています | 明細は既に確認されているか、 コメント の値がありません。 | 発注品目の詳細を確認します。 |
<Status text="Bad Request" code="400"> 変更リクエストを送信するには、既存の行に更新を提供してください </Status> | ラインタイプは <Comments>の「詳細」でなければなりません。または、ラインタイプは「却下」ですが、 <Comments>がありません | 発注品目の詳細を確認します。 |